Quick answer

Maserati models average 13.6 cu ft of boot — roughly 2 checked suitcases. The roomiest holds 20 cu ft, the tightest 7, across 8 measurements.

How we count

Cargo and passenger volumes come from EPA interior-volume records — the same figures manufacturers file for the window sticker, measured to a standard method rather than claimed in a brochure.

The luggage counts are ours — computed for all 8 Maserati models below. We assume 80% usable volume, because a boot is not a cube: wheel arches, a sloping tailgate and the shape of the cases themselves waste the rest, so the 13.6 cu ft Maserati averages becomes 10.9 cu ft you can actually pack. Suitcase sizes are the airline standards — 22 × 14 × 9″ for carry-on, 27 × 21 × 14″ for checked, and the roomiest Maserati here swallows 3 checked cases. Numbers are deliberately conservative; if we say four cases fit, four cases fit.
